It is a fact that a huge percentage of purchasing decisions are based on visual appearance. Visual merchandising influences the first impression and creates a lasting memory, representing your brand and inspiring everybody that enters. The shop window initially captures shoppers’ attention, but this is only a small aspect of store design. Once a person goes instore, the layout, displays and atmosphere must impress them, encouraging them to purchase and return in the future.
​
Visual merchandising (VM) is the method of showcasing products to customers in an engaging and visually appealing way. It is the process of displaying merchandise in a way that highlights features and benefits, creates outfits, and tempts customers instore while growing engagement and sales.
​
It’s not just about making things look good, it’s about designing a unique, on-brand experience that encourages more UPT’s and makes you stand out from the crowd.
​
The impact of strategic VM can be significant, maximising sales while growing football significantly.
